summaryrefslogtreecommitdiff
path: root/Juick/Api
diff options
context:
space:
mode:
authorGravatar Vitaly Takmazov2012-03-10 20:43:42 +0400
committerGravatar Vitaly Takmazov2012-03-10 20:43:42 +0400
commitdebc2482e4899804a87cffd8ec79b98c230106bd (patch)
tree8e76faae285878d50f60281c0f53218ab3e81770 /Juick/Api
parent6a92a6a4d27dc07f8b32bd7d57ffbcbe15630ab9 (diff)
Attachments, remove DataContractJsonSerializer
Diffstat (limited to 'Juick/Api')
-rw-r--r--Juick/Api/Message.cs15
-rw-r--r--Juick/Api/User.cs6
2 files changed, 11 insertions, 10 deletions
diff --git a/Juick/Api/Message.cs b/Juick/Api/Message.cs
index b4d4ddc..07cc874 100644
--- a/Juick/Api/Message.cs
+++ b/Juick/Api/Message.cs
@@ -14,14 +14,15 @@ using System.Runtime.Serialization.Json;
namespace Juick.Api
{
- [DataContract]
public class Message
{
- [DataMember] public int mid;
- [DataMember] public int rid;
- [DataMember] public string body;
- [DataMember] public User user;
- [DataMember] public DateTime timestamp;
- [DataMember] public int replies;
+ public int Mid { get; set; }
+ public int Rid { get; set; }
+ public string Body { get; set; }
+ public User User { get; set; }
+ public DateTime Timestamp { get; set; }
+ public int Replies { get; set; }
+ public List<string> Tags { get; set; }
+ public Photo Photo { get; set; }
}
}
diff --git a/Juick/Api/User.cs b/Juick/Api/User.cs
index f7bd6eb..cd823eb 100644
--- a/Juick/Api/User.cs
+++ b/Juick/Api/User.cs
@@ -12,10 +12,10 @@ using System.Windows.Shapes;
namespace Juick.Api
{
- [DataContract]
public class User
{
- [DataMember] public int uid;
- [DataMember] public string uname;
+ public int Uid { get; set; }
+ public string UName { get; set; }
+ public string Fullname { get; set; }
}
}